perl如何去掉特殊字符(perl去掉最后一个字符)

频道:爱心符号 日期: 浏览:2

今天给各位分享perl何去掉特殊字符的知识,其中也会对perl去掉最后一个字符进解释,如果能碰巧解决你现在面临的问题,别了关注本站,现在开始吧!

本文目录一览:

请教,如何用perl去除字符串中的^M符号

第一种全文替换,第二中是先搜索字符串,然后用sed命令处理。

dos格式文件传输到unix系统时,会在每行的结尾多一个^M,可以dos文件转换为unix文件格式。

一)通过vi编辑器来替换。vi/vim 中可以使用 :s 命令来替换字符串。

第一行你应该明白意思吧~就是组中的第一个元素 第二行的反斜杠 \ ,一般用作转义字符和引用。这里的是作用是转义。这里做一个比方 \n.是换行符你知道吧。但是你想用print 把\n 打印出来怎么办。这里就要\\n。

这个pattern需要在行首第一个字母不能是#,并且里面要有一个=。如果想取出=前后的字符串,需要用到捕获变量的方法也就是括号,例如m/(.*)=(.*)/,然后$1就是=前面的字符串,$2就是后面的字符串。

a=c:\program files\installshield installation information\{bf06680-3bbafee5524c}\abc.pl ;my b = (/\\/,$a);my c = split(/\./,$b[-1]);print $c[0]\n;这是split切割字符串得到的。

perl语言删除某特定位置字符串

假设你的变量叫$str,执行下面语句即可。

正则引擎主要分为DFA、NFA两大类。许多程序设计语言都支持利用正则表达式进行字符串操作。例如,在Perl中就内建了一个功能强大的正则表达式引擎。

s是搜索,\是去掉下一个字符的特殊功能,因为.是特殊字符嘛,//表示把\.替换为空,如果你想把\.替换空格那么请用/ /,g加在句尾是只替换掉全文中有的.为空,如果不加则是只替换一次。

读文件的话,可以设一个bool值,开始的时候设为false,一直到读到空行,设为true。然后只有是true的时候才显示。如果是处理字符串,str =~ s/.*^$//ms;str是要处理的字符串,面的代码会把空行之前的内全部删除。

Perl中正则表达式去掉第一个空格后的所有字符

1、([0-9-]+) ([0-9:]+)你要的结果分别在$1和$2里面,直接用就好了。

2、(my $me = $0) =~ s#.*[\/|\\]##;把所有 /或者\ 前面(包括/或者\)的字符去掉 (my $mePref = $me) =~ s#(.*).pl#$1#;表示去掉.pl后缀名。在s///操作符中,可以用#、!等来作为分隔符。

3、右斜杠和大写字母S就能避开任意空格,包括避开回车(换行符)和软回车(强制换行符),查找到除任意空格以外的其他任意字符。本来很简单的事被一些自以为是的半调子***误人子弟。

4、正则引擎主要分为DFA、NFA两大类。许多程序设计语言都支持利用正则表达式进行字符串操作。例如,在Perl中就内建了一个功能强大的正则表达式引擎。

5、读文件的话,可以设一个bool值,开始的时候设为false,一直到读到空行,设为true。然后只有是true的时候才显示。如果是处理字符串,str =~ s/.*^$//ms;str是要处理的字符串,上面的代码会把空行之前的内容全部删除。

在perl语言下如何去掉字符串的首字母?

1、在EXCEL中去掉字符串第一个字母,可使用REPLace()函数实现。方法步骤如下:打开需要操作的EXCEL表格,在其他单元格中任意一个空白单元格,在上面的函数编辑框中输入公式:”=REPLACE(“。

2、假设你的变量叫$str,执行下面语句即可。

3、可以使用split函数来分隔,分隔的参数为tab和空格两种,可以使用[]插号将它们合在一块,即@array = split(/[\t ]/);然后$array[0]为第一个数字,$array[1]为第二个数字,$array[2]即为你需要的第3个字符串。

perl中如何删除文件数据中的“”?

如果文件不大的话,可以把文件读入数组,然后再处理保存到另外一个文件里。

可以。经查询perl文件夹的相关资料得知,perl文件夹是一个程序,需要用程序操作明令进行删除。perl.exe是oracle数据库带的Perl语言解释器程序的语言解释进程。

} close IN;close OUT;上面的代码存为 run.pl 输入文件假设为a.txt 命令行进入到所在目录之后,运行perl run.pl a.txt 运行结束之后,会在该目录下生成一个 new.txt 里面是结果。希望对你有帮助,有问题继续追问吧。

perl如何去掉特殊字符的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于perl去掉最后一个字符、perl如何去掉特殊字符的信息别忘了在本站进行查找喔。

关键词:perlsplit何去掉